电脑创建VPN,从零开始搭建安全远程访问通道
在当今数字化办公日益普及的背景下,越来越多的企业和个人用户需要通过互联网远程访问内部网络资源,比如文件服务器、数据库或内部管理系统,而虚拟私人网络(Virtual Private Network,简称VPN)正是实现这一目标的核心技术之一,本文将详细介绍如何在Windows和macOS电脑上创建并配置一个基础的个人或小型企业级VPN连接,帮助你建立一条加密、安全、可靠的远程访问通道。
我们需要明确两种常见的VPN类型:客户端-服务器型(Client-Server)和点对点型(Peer-to-Peer),对于大多数家庭用户或小团队来说,推荐使用客户端-服务器架构,即在一台服务器设备上运行VPN服务,其他电脑作为客户端连接到该服务器,这不仅便于集中管理,还能确保数据传输过程中的安全性。
以Windows为例,你可以使用内置的“路由和远程访问服务”(RRAS)来搭建一个基于PPTP或L2TP/IPsec协议的本地VPN服务器,具体步骤如下:
-
准备环境:确保你的电脑具备公网IP地址(静态IP更佳),或者使用动态DNS(DDNS)服务绑定域名;同时开放防火墙端口(如PPTP使用TCP 1723,L2TP/IPsec使用UDP 500和UDP 4500)。
-
启用RRAS服务:
- 打开“服务器管理器”,选择“添加角色和功能”;
- 勾选“远程访问” → “路由” → “远程访问服务”;
- 安装完成后,打开“路由和远程访问”控制台,右键选择“配置并启用路由和远程访问”;
- 按向导设置为“自定义配置”,选择“VPN访问”选项。
-
配置用户权限与认证:
- 创建本地用户账户(建议使用域用户更安全);
- 在“远程访问策略”中指定允许哪些用户或组连接;
- 设置密码强度、会话超时等策略,增强安全性。
-
客户端连接设置:
- Windows客户端:进入“网络和共享中心”→“设置新的连接或网络”→“连接到工作区”→输入服务器IP或域名;
- macOS客户端:前往“系统偏好设置”→“网络”→点击“+”号,选择“VPN”类型(如L2TP over IPsec),填入服务器地址、用户名和密码即可。
如果你不想部署复杂的服务器环境,也可以使用第三方软件如OpenVPN、WireGuard或Tailscale,这些工具简化了配置流程,支持跨平台使用,并提供更强的加密算法(如AES-256、ChaCha20),Tailscale无需手动配置防火墙规则,只需安装客户端并登录账号,即可自动建立点对点加密隧道,特别适合非技术人员使用。
值得注意的是,无论采用哪种方式,都必须重视以下安全事项:
- 使用强密码和多因素认证(MFA);
- 定期更新操作系统及VPN软件补丁;
- 启用日志记录以便审计异常行为;
- 避免在公共Wi-Fi环境下直接暴露VPN服务器公网IP。
在电脑上创建一个基本的VPN连接并不复杂,但关键在于合理规划网络拓扑、正确配置协议参数,并始终把安全性放在首位,无论是为了远程办公、访问NAS设备,还是保护在线隐私,掌握这项技能都将极大提升你的网络自主性和数据安全性,随着技术发展,未来更多自动化、零信任架构的VPN解决方案也将不断涌现,值得持续关注与学习。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速











